Cold energy storage air conditioner

Cold energy storage air conditioner

Thermal Energy Storage (TES) for space cooling, also known as cool storage, chill storage, or cool thermal storage, is a cost saving technique for allowing energy-intensive, electrically driven cooling equipment to be predominantly operated during off-peak hours when electricity rates are lower.

What is cold storage in air conditioning?

1. Introduction Cold storage, which primarily involves adding cold energy to a storage medium, and removing it from that medium for use at a later time, has wide applications for air conditioning use in buildings, vehicles, and other conditioned spaces.

What is cold energy storage?

Cold energy storage is an effective way to relieve the gap between energy supply and demand. It can be seen that air conditioner cold storage technology is a critical technique to realize the utilization of new energy sources and energy savings. Generally, liquid–solid phase change material (PCM) is the main type of energy storage material.

What are cold storage technologies in air conditioning applications?

Cold storage technologies in air conditioning applications can be classified according to the type of a storage medium and the manner in which the storage medium is used. Previous research has provided summaries and reasonable analyses for most of the common storage media such as water and ice.

What is a mixed cold storage air-conditioning system?

A mixed cold storage air-condition system is a combination of a PCM cold storage tank, an ice cold storage tank, a refrigeration unit and a cooling supply unit, as shown in Fig. 5. The experimental studies showed that the PCM cold storage tank could increase COP of the chiller by more than 5% and increase cold storage capacity by 20%. Fig. 5.

Principle of water-cooled energy storage air conditioner

Principle of water-cooled energy storage air conditioner

By supercooling refrigerant before being throttled with 2–38 °C water, the refrigerating output is raised and the water's sensible heat is converted to cool energy to be used for cool storage air-conditioning.

What is a water-cooled air conditioner?

A water-cooled air conditioner, also known as a chilled water system or chiller system, is a type of air conditioning system that uses water as the cooling medium. It mainly consists of the following equipment: A typical water-cooled chiller system, which includes the chilled water loop and the condenser water loop.

How does a water cooled AC system function?

To function effectively, water-cooled AC units rely on three essential components: a chiller, a cooling tower, and a pump. The chiller reduces the water temperature to 40 to 45 degrees Fahrenheit, which is then circulated throughout the building.

How does a water cooled package air conditioner work?

Water-cooled package air conditioners work by using water to remove heat from the condenser. Some systems use seawater, while others circulate condenser water into the deep ground to transfer heat to the cold ground. These systems can be costly and complicated.
